AT series distribution boards are modular enclosures designed for housing and protecting electrical distribution components such as miniature circuit breakers (MCBs), residual current devices (RCDs), and busbars. These boards typically feature a rated insulation voltage of up to 690V AC, with current ratings ranging from 63A to 250A depending on the configuration. They are constructed from high-grade thermoplastic or sheet steel, offering IP ratings from IP30 to IP65 for indoor or outdoor use. The modular design allows for easy installation of DIN-rail mounted devices, with options for single-phase or three-phase (3P/4P) configurations. Common pole configurations include 2P, 4P, and 12-way to 36-way layouts, supporting both main switch and RCD incomer options.
These distribution boards are widely deployed in residential, commercial, and industrial electrical installations. Typical applications include final distribution in apartment buildings, lighting control panels in offices, power distribution in small workshops, and automation cabinets in manufacturing facilities. They are also used in renewable energy systems, such as solar photovoltaic (PV) arrays, where they house DC and AC protection devices. The enclosures are suitable for surface mounting or flush mounting in walls, and can be integrated into building management systems (BMS) for remote monitoring.
The AT series includes several subcategories such as the AT1, AT2, and AT3 ranges, each tailored for specific load capacities. Key article codes include AT1-12 (12-way, 63A main switch), AT2-24 (24-way, 100A RCD incomer), and AT3-36 (36-way, 250A main switch). The coding typically follows the pattern AT[series]-[number of ways]-[incomer type], where the series number indicates the physical size and current rating. For example, AT1-12-M indicates a 12-way board with a main switch, while AT2-24-R denotes a 24-way board with an RCD incomer. These boards are compatible with a wide range of accessories, including busbar kits, neutral bars, and gland plates.
